Ten Popular UK Scholarships for Indian Students

The UK Government, Universities and Colleges offer a wide range of scholarships and fellowships for international students. These are open for all prospective students aspiring to pursue a full-time study program in any stream.

There are different types of undergraduate and post graduate scholarships for Indian students that the country offers.  One type scholarships extend deduction on the total tuition fee, whereas other award other forms of aids like living expenses, airfare, visa fee based on the applicant’s academic excellence and background. These scholarship programs and other funding are generally managed by the British Council and other associated organizations. Here is a list of top ten most popular international scholarships for Indian students to study in UK along with the eligibility for those scholarships:

  1. Dr. Manmohan Singh Scholarship – St John’s College had launched the Dr. Manmohan Singh Scholarships in the honor of Dr. Singh. This UK Scholarship will help academically exceptional Indian students to come to St. John’s College, University of Cambridge to study for doctoral degrees in subjects like Science & Technology, Economics and Social Sciences. Applications in Aerospace Engineering and Energy Studies will be given preference. The scholarships are fully funded, and cover academic fees, international airfare, and monthly stipend to cover living expenses along with UK visa.

Commonwealth Scholarship and Fellowship Plan (2014) – This UK scholarship is a government initiative aimed at students of Commonwealth countries who will make a significant contribution to their home country after the completion of a higher education program in the UK. This international scholarship for Indian and other International students covers economy return international travel, tuition fee, adequate maintenance and other allowances. For Master’s degree candidate should hold a Bachelor’s degree latest by October 2014 in the subject field concerned securing 60% or above marks in Humanities and Social Science group and 65% or above marks in Medical, Engineering and Technology, Science and Agriculture group.

Goa Education Trust (GET) Scholarship – GET is a university scholarship aimed to provide the residents of Goa (aka Goans) a mode to pursue the best available opportunities in education in their field of interest. This international scholarship for Indian students provides scholarships and research fellowships to eligible students for their post graduate studies in the United Kingdom in all fields and departments. Since the introduction of the scholarship in 2010, recipients of the award have successfully completed their studies in a range of subjects including Journalism, Education, Ancient History and Law. The scholarship may cover full or part tuition fees for the courses.

Charles Wallace India Trust (CWIT) Scholarship – Each year CWIT offers up to ten long term awards which may range from 2–3 months up to a maximum of a year.  It covers accommodation and living costs in the UK, fees and part of the international fares to those who meet the eligibility for this scholarship. Please note, CWIT does not support two year courses or programs.  This scholarship is a boon for any student striving to study in the top universities in UK.

Sir Ratan Tata Scholarship – If you are an Indian student wishing to study in UK, this scholarships and financial support includes part of the student’s international airfare from India to the university abroad. Travel grants are provided to the students applying for post-graduate and doctoral studies. It is important to note that applications for travel grants must reach the Trusts’ office between the months of April and July for the following the Fall semester admissions and between November and December for the upcoming Spring admissions.

 

  1. Hornby Scholarship – This university scholarship is aimed at the English language teachers from developing countries like India. The Trust focuses on supporting English language specialists, such as senior teachers, teacher-trainers, inspectors and material writers by offering MA scholarships to enable them to study the English language and teaching for an academic year in the UK. Keep in mind that the eligibility for this scholarship requires applicants to have at least five years of experience as an English language teacher.

Inlaks Scholarship – This undergraduate Scholarship for Indian Students is granted at top American, European and UK institutions, for funding requirements including tuition fees. It provides the opportunity to young people with exceptional talent in any field to improve their skills to operate in society, thus making a difference. The scholarships are of two types, university courses and specific programs.  Indian citizens must be residing in India for at least two years at the time of the application.  It’s important to note that individuals holding a postgraduate degree such as Masters or PhD from a university outside India are not eligible.

Felix Scholarship – This scholarships and financial support is applicable for underprivileged Indian and other International students aspiring to studying in the top universities in UK.  The trust proffers up to six scholarships each for Indian graduates at University of Oxford, University of Reading & School of Oriental and African Studies every year. The Scholarships are open to citizens of India under 30 years of age, who hold a first class Bachelor’s degree from a recognized Indian university.

Rhodes Scholarships – Each year, there are five scholarships available for study in UK for Indian students chosen on the basis of outstanding intellect, character, leadership, and commitment to service, to study at the University of Oxford. It pays for the entire University and College fees, a personal stipend and one economy class airfare to Oxford at the start of the scholarship along with an economy flight back to the student’s home country at the conclusion of the Scholarship. It includes both the undergraduate and post graduate scholarship for Indian students.

 

  1. Erasmus Mundus– This scholarships and financial support is meant to enhance quality in higher education through cooperation between Europe and the rest of the world. The program offers financial support for institutions and scholarships for individuals striving to study in the top universities in UK.  The scholarship amount can vary according to the level of studies, teaching, research; their duration and the grantee’s nationality. The scholarship amount granted to non-EU applicant is more than that of EU residents
